Performance

This is where the 2017 model shines. The Kirin 655 chipset (16nm) is a significant upgrade over the Kirin 620 (28nm) found in the original. The 2017 model's octa-core CPU (4x2.1 GHz Cortex-A53 & 4x1.7 GHz Cortex-A53) provides noticeably faster processing speeds, resulting in smoother multitasking and app loading. The original P8 Lite's Octa-core 1.2 GHz Cortex-A53 is adequate for basic tasks but struggles with more demanding applications.
